During the installation of Windows 8.1 and Windows Server 2012 R2, users are prompted to make decisions about specific features that have immediate privacy implications. Dynamic Update:
To ensure a smooth setup, this feature connects to Microsoft servers to download the latest installation files and drivers. While functional, it establishes an internet connection before the OS is even fully configured. Installation Improvement Program:
This optional feature collects data about your hardware and how the installation process proceeds. It aims to help Microsoft identify where users get stuck, though it involves sending telemetry about your machine's configuration to their servers. Activation and "The Key":
Activation is mandatory and typically happens automatically. To verify the license, Windows sends a hardware hash
—a non-unique identifier of your computer's configuration—along with the product key to Microsoft. This "key" association ensures the software isn't being used on more machines than permitted, but it also creates a permanent link between your hardware and your license in Microsoft's database. Internet Explorer’s "Flip Ahead" feature, which sends browsing history to Microsoft to predict the next page you might visit. Security vs. Privacy: The Encryption Paradox Windows 8.1 introduced pervasive device encryption
. For many users, this meant their drives were encrypted by default if they signed in with a Microsoft account. web-assets.esetstatic.com The Benefit: High-level data protection against physical theft. The Privacy Trade-off:
The recovery key is automatically backed up to Microsoft's "cloud" (then SkyDrive, now OneDrive). This simplifies recovery for the average user but means Microsoft (and potentially law enforcement) holds the key to the user's encrypted data. web-assets.esetstatic.com The Legacy of the 2012/8.1 Privacy Model

The Privacy Framework for Installation
During the installation of Windows 8.1 or Windows Server 2012 R2, Microsoft collects specific data points to facilitate the setup process. The primary goal is to verify that the software is genuine and to configure the hardware environment correctly. The privacy statement for these versions outlines that data collection is primarily functional rather than behavioral during the initial boot and setup phase. The Role of the Product Key in Privacy
The Product Key is more than just a string of characters; it is a unique identifier tied to your license. When you enter a key during installation, the following privacy-related actions occur: Before sending logs to Microsoft Support, inspect and
Verification and Activation: The system connects to Microsoft servers to validate the key. This process transmits your IP address, the product key itself, and hardware identifiers.
Hardware Hashing: Microsoft creates a non-unique "hash" of your hardware components. This ensures the license is not being used on more devices than permitted. This hash does not contain personally identifiable information about your files or identity.
Geo-location Data: Based on your IP address, Microsoft may determine the general region of activation to comply with regional licensing restrictions. Installation Features and Data Transmission
Windows 8.1 and Server 2012 R2 introduced several features that require an internet connection and, consequently, data sharing. These include:
Dynamic Update: During installation, the setup may search for the latest drivers and security patches. This sends information about your hardware model to Windows Update to fetch the correct files.
Customer Experience Improvement Program (CEIP): By default, these systems may ask to participate in CEIP. If enabled, the OS sends anonymous data about how you use the installation interface and any errors encountered.
Error Reporting: If the installation fails, a "minidump" or error log may be sent to Microsoft to help diagnose the issue. This log contains technical details about the system state at the time of the crash. Managing Privacy During Setup
Users have the option to customize their privacy settings during the "Express Settings" phase of the installation. Choosing "Customize" allows you to: Disable automatic driver updates. Opt-out of sending usage data to Microsoft. Turn off location services.
Manage how the SmartScreen filter interacts with your installation media.
For Windows Server 2012 R2 specifically, administrators often use "Unattended Installations" via an Answer File (unattend.xml). This allows for the pre-configuration of privacy settings, ensuring that servers do not communicate with external telemetry servers unless explicitly authorized by the IT policy. Conclusion
